Kaymarie Jones is a Jamaican entrepreneur and former athlete who recently opened Riddim N Jerk, the first Jamaican restaurant on a U.S. military base at Fort Belvoir, Virginia. Born in Savanna-la-Mar, Westmoreland, Jones transitioned from a successful track career to the culinary world, inspired by her love for cooking and her dream of owning a restaurant. After overcoming significant challenges, including a lengthy approval process, she is now serving authentic Jamaican cuisine to a diverse clientele on the base.
